Global
During the 2022 Women in Medicine program in the Philippines, volunteer nurse Carola Noren of Sweden looks in on a patient following their cleft surgery.

Women Empowering Women

Throughout 2022, women-led volunteer teams delivered 280 surgeries during our Women in Medicine surgical programs in Morocco, Peru, Malawi and the Philippines.

Philippines
Wearing the signature lime green T-shirt, Women in Medicine volunteer team takes a team photo in Cebu City, Philippines, before the start of the Oct. 2022 all-women's program.

Expanding Opportunities for Women in Medicine

During our fifth Women in Medicine surgical program, 60 volunteers came together and changed the lives of 55 patients in the same country where Operation Smile began 40 years ago.
